Fast parallel hough transform linear features extracting method based on graphics processing units

The Hough transform has been widely used to determine the location and orientation of straight lines in images in the fields of computer vision and image processing. The problem of the traditional Hough transform is the large amount of calculation and inability to meet the requirements of real-time computing. In this paper, a new parallel Hough transform method which is based on GPU is presented to solve the problem. The method which uses the parallel computing accelerates the computing process and greatly improves the computational efficiency. Therefore, the image processing calculations for linear features extraction process can achieve real-time requirements. The comparative experiment shows that the computing time can reach up to 3ms, and the speed-up ratio can be around 20 times.
